/** * Example script as cmdline converter. * Call: `node img2sixel.js <image files>` */ // set to 16 for xterm in VT340 mode const MAX_PALETTE = 256 // 0 - default action (background color) // 1 - keep previous content // 2 - set background color const BACKGROUND_SELECT = 0 const { loadImage, createCanvas } = require('canvas') const { introducer, FINALIZER, sixelEncode, image2sixel } = require('sixel') const hexdump = require('hexdump-nodejs') async function processImage (filename, palLimit) { // load image let img try { img = await loadImage(filename) } catch (e) { console.error(`cannot load image "${filename}"`) return } console.log(img.width, img.height) const canvas = createCanvas(img.width, img.height) const ctx = canvas.getContext('2d') ctx.drawImage(img, 0, 0) // use image2sixel with internal quantizer const data = ctx.getImageData(0, 0, img.width, img.height).data console.log(`${filename}:`, data.length) // console.log(hexdump(data.slice(0, 128))) console.log(data.slice(0, 128)) console.log(image2sixel(data, img.width, img.height, palLimit, BACKGROUND_SELECT)) // alternatively use custom quantizer library // const RgbQuant = require('rgbquant'); // const q = new RgbQuant({colors: palLimit, dithKern: 'FloydSteinberg', dithSerp: true}); // q.sample(canvas); // const palette = q.palette(true); // const quantizedData = q.reduce(canvas); // console.log(`${filename}:`); // console.log([ // introducer(BACKGROUND_SELECT), // sixelEncode(quantizedData, img.width, img.height, palette), // FINALIZER // ].join('')); } async function main () { let palLimit = MAX_PALETTE for (const arg of process.argv) { if (arg.startsWith('-p')) { palLimit = parseInt(arg.slice(2)) process.argv.splice(process.argv.indexOf(arg), 1) break } } for (const filename of process.argv.slice(2)) { await processImage(filename, palLimit) } } main()
